Baljeet Sangha ACHE Annual 2023Special recognition was awarded to CAHL members at this year’s ACHE Congress on Healthcare Leadership.

Baljeet S. Sangha, FACHE, was honored with the prestigious Robert S. Hudgens Memorial Award. One of ACHE’s highest individual awards, it recognizes early careerists for outstanding achievements in the field of healthcare management.

Sangha is COO and deputy director of the San Francisco Health Network/San Francisco Department of Public Health, the fully integrated public healthcare system for the city and county of San Francisco. He previously was vice president, Operations and Support Services, Alameda Health System, Oakland, Calif. Sangha served as the ACHE Regent for California—Northern & Central, from 2019–2022. 

Kelly Flannery VA Regent Award 2023CAHL President Kelly Flannery, MHA, FACHE, was honored with the VA Regent Award for Regent Advisory Council Excellence. Flannery is Chief Planning Officer for the U.S. Department of Veteran Affairs/ Sierra Pacific Network, where he develops and manages a strategic and operational plan for a $4.2B integrated healthcare network of 19,000 full-time employees serving 474,000 enrollees across 10 VA Medical Centers, 57 VA Clinics and two Mobile Medical Units.
